The warm care package is going to be a personalized donation bundle with two articles of winter clothing, a motivational note written by those who donated. Additionally, we want to provide small cards with locations of where they can grab free hot beverages and soups throughout the winter months.These additional cards and information that we will provide offers future opportunities to be able to eat and drink something warm. In hopes that our interaction goes beyond one interaction and opens up the belief of hope. We also find that this is a great opportunity for those individuals who want to give back during the holiday season but have a busy schedule. Those donating will have the ease of dropping the clothes off with our group members and we will make sure it goes to someone that is in need.We will be asking for clothing donations from friends, families and colleagues along with a positive personalized message to reinforce a positive outlook on a homeless person’s life.
